A bonding lead comprising a core; and a sheath bonded to the core. The core comprises a substrate of fibers coated with nano-objects with at least one dimension between 1 nm and 200 nm. The nano-objects form a continuous electrically conductive network from one end of the bonding lead to the other with some of the nano-objects coating the fibers and others forming bridges between adjacent fibers. The nano-objects may be carbon nanotubes and the core may be woven or knitted. A conductive connector is provided at each end of the bonding lead, for instance a tab formed from an electrically conductive polymer. The lead can be used to dissipate static charge and/or lightning current between components, typically within an aircraft fuel tank. |

1. A bonding lead comprising a core; a sheath bonded to the core; and a conductive connector at each end of the bonding lead, wherein the core comprises a substrate of fibres coated with nano-objects with at least one dimension between 1 nm and 200 nm, wherein the nano-objects form a continuous electrically conductive network from one end of the bonding lead to the other with some of the nano-objects coating the fibres and others forming bridges between adjacent fibres, wherein the bonding lead has an electrical resistance between its two ends which is greater than 100 kΩ. |
